Israeli veteran led the underground during the occupation of Kherson

(Eyal Israeli, an Israeli veteran. PHOTO: from the private archive of Eyal Israeli)

Israeli veteran Eyal Israeli led an underground struggle against the Russian occupiers in Kherson under the auspices of the SBU. He organized a reconnaissance and sabotage group that provided information for targeted strikes and helped Ukrainian families in the city.

According to the online publication "Left Bank," the Israeli newspaper The Jerusalem Post published a story about Eyal Israeli, a veteran of the Israeli special forces fighting on the side of Ukraine.

According to a multi-page report by SBU officers from Kherson, Eyal, who had lived in the city for 16 years and was married to a Ukrainian citizen, offered to help defend Kherson in the first days after Russia's invasion on February 24, 2022, and enlisted in a territorial defense battalion. After the city's defense quickly fell, he returned home.

A little later, it turned out that among the Russian agents were the head of the regional SBU and his deputy, as well as the former mayor of Kherson (2002-2012), Volodymyr Saldo. Because of their betrayal, the bridges across the Dnipro were not blown up, and Russian troops quickly captured the city. Despite this, SBU officers approved Eyal Israeli's offer of assistance.

Under the auspices of the SBU, Eyal formed a reconnaissance and sabotage group and became the leader of the anti-Russian underground in the occupied city. Among his and the team's achievements:

During the floods after the explosion of the Kakhovka hydroelectric power plant in June 2023, Eyal rescued Ukrainian soldiers and civilians under fire by traveling on his boat.

Due to his appearance and knowledge of languages, Eyal Israeli could safely move around the city under occupation.

Russian soldiers mistook me for a Caucasian, Buryats for an Asian, and Chechens for a Muslim. I would quote them Quranic verses in Arabic and drive on," he recalls.

The letter addressed to SBU Head Vasyl Malyuk emphasizes that during the occupation of Kherson, Eyal and his wife acted with courage and ingenuity, showing courage and willingness to sacrifice for the sake of obtaining intelligence in order to inflict maximum damage on the enemy.
